Animalize
by Sasha Pruett
Part 1 of the Costly Obsession series
The town of Epson South Carolina had its pluses, like the crystal clear lake enjoyed by all, and its minuses such as its rising mutilated body count.It was the start of another summer and other than a few pranksters with a little too much time on their hands everything was quiet, until a herd of cattle was found torn to bloody pieces that is. A monster resurrected from Epson's dark forgotten past has clawed it's way from the depths of Hell to annihilate everyone and everything.Sheriff Frank Marshall may have discovered the origin of the beast, but can he tell anyone before coming face to face with it?Wendy Kinsington has unlocked the secrets of Epson's past, but can she do anything about the present?When the creature turns out to be one of there own they may have to give more than any of them are prepared to sacrifice. Do they kill a child to save the town; to save themselves? Author Sasha Pruett has been writing for more than three decades in various genres from horror to sci-fi, fantasy and adventure. Decay
by Sasha Pruett
Part 2 of the Costly Obsession series
Trevor's first nightmare was bad, this one is so much worse!No one ever said that growing up was easy and those who may have never grew up with Eric Ramis. Eric's mother had moved to the suburbs of Michigan to give her son a better chance for his future, one without gangs. Unfortunately gangs are a plague that scientists and society have yet to even come close to wiping out. Gang life consumed Eric, ripping apart his sanity, soul, and his very life. At ten he became a scout, next a mule. Then he made his first huge mistake, Eric was jumped in. Year after year he fought, stole, robbed, and murdered. He made it his personal obligation to bring down the Ten Commandments all at only fifteen years of age.Silently, suddenly, the lights went out, leaving Eric alone in a black pit of despair. Drifting away, reality gone, empty. He'd been shot before, it was no big deal, in fact it was a badge of honor, but this time was different, this time he was dead. Immediately the fire began to engulf him, burning his flesh and scorching his skin. With a flash of light it was all over, Eric was laying on the cold metal table in the o.r., but his ride was just begining. Unleashed
by Sasha Pruett
Part 3 of the Costly Obsession series
No one said growing up was easy, and those who have are lying. For young Timothy Hawthorne growing up is lonely, confusing, and just a little bit frightening. Conveniently a child's game, a Ouija board, changes Tim's loneliness to friendship, confusion to disconcern, and frightfulness to terror.Timothy's amazing new best friend is just that, amazing. He has the ability to make bullies hit themselves, to make unfair teachers trip and fall, and make objects appear out of nowhere. Most importantly he is invisible, but Samuel isn't all the Ouija released. Unleashed is an evil eons older than the earth itself. Cruel, ruthless, and hungry for flesh it rips the skin from its still living victims. Not the police, not the adults, not even Timothy can stop this unnatural force before it possesses them all. Can Samuel prevent the carnage in store, more importantly does he want to?
